File:  [CSRG BSD Unix] / 43BSD / contrib / X / xpr / xdpr.script
Revision 1.1.1.1 (vendor branch): download - view: text, annotated - select for diffs
Tue Apr 24 16:12:55 2018 UTC (8 years, 1 month ago) by root
Branches: MAIN, BSD
CVS tags: HEAD, BSD43
BSD 4.3

#! /bin/csh -f
# Copyright 1985, Massacusetts Institute of Technology.
set prntr=(-Pln03)
set flags=() noglob
unset dv
unsetenv dv
set dv=$DISPLAY
top:
	if ($#argv > 0) then
		switch ($argv[1])

		case *\:*:
			set dv=$argv[1]
			shift argv
			goto top

		case -P?*:
			set prntr = $argv[1]
			shift argv
			goto top

		case -*:
			set flags = ($flags $argv[1])
			shift argv
			goto top

		endsw
	endif
xwd $dv | xpr $flags | lpr $prntr

unix.superglobalmegacorp.com

This archive runs on limited infrastructure. Preserving old code on modern bandwidth. Automated agents are requested to crawl responsibly.